A medical centre in the US is holding graduation ceremonies for babies who are leaving their Neonatal Intensive Care Unit.

The Birthplace is a birthing centre facility in CaroMount Regional Medical Centre, North Carolina, which prides itself on the holistic view of birth and the celebration of families.

Their philosophy focuses on family-centered care, the health and safety of mother and baby and crafting a soothing and comfortable experience.

Melissa Jordan is a neonatal nurse at the facility. She wanted to do something that encompassed this ethos and also celebrated their exceptional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U) patients – babies who are born 6 weeks or more premature.

She was inspired after one special bub had been with the facility centre for 2 months, going from fighting for his life to being discharged into the arms of his loving family.

That is definitely an achievement worth celebrating – and Melissa came up with a great way to do it in style – mini graduation ceremonies!

That was 6 months ago, since then there have been 14 adorable graduates from the program and all the adorable glory has been captured by Bella Baby Photography.

Bella Baby Photography is known for its natural approach to newborn photography and hospital portraiture – the perfect match for Melissa’s grad idea.

“Bella Baby captures this beauty by using only ‘real things’…natural window light, trained photographers and professional-grade digital cameras,” explains the site.

Each of the graduates from the NICU program receives a unique graduation cap and a bespoke portrait from Bella Baby Photography.

Babies who are admitted to NICU are those who are born 6 weeks (or more) premmie and require intensive medical care – so leaving the centre is a huge occasion for celebration for every party involved, especially the new family.

These portraits will unquestionably be treasured by the families forever.
